Transaction 45cc392cb91ae06ccabf1d9d410007248398df980397d182aeff0bfad5f71441
1 Input
1 Output
-
45cc392cb91ae06ccabf1d9d410007248398df980397d182aeff0bfad5f71441:0
- value
- 528593425
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 70a7c90fce7fcea4f1bc017174ffc4c2073d27f6 OP_EQUALVERIFY OP_CHECKSIG
- address
- LVVcwdbfgdgKpggPXzhn9NqbtVTaVj4Eiu